2. Local Independent Dealerships
Local independent dealerships can offer a more personalized experience and a potentially wider variety of lesser-known models. However, the quality and service can vary greatly.
Description
These dealerships often have a smaller inventory, relying more on local sourcing and community relationships. Specializing in particular makes or types of vehicles is also more common.
Pros
- Personalized service.
- Potential for negotiation.
- Can specialize in specific types of vehicles.
Cons
- Inventory limited.
- Quality control can vary.
- Warranty options may be limited.
Who It’s Best For
Individuals who enjoy a more personal experience and don't mind spending time negotiating.

5. Auction Sites
Auction sites offer the potential for exceptionally low prices, but they come with significant risks.
Description
Auction sites can offer cars at discounted prices; however, they often require a thorough inspection and an acceptance of "as is" condition, requiring significant due diligence.
Pros
- Potential for low prices.
Cons
- Vehicles are typically sold "as is."
- Requires extensive inspection.
- Can be highly competitive.
Who It’s Best For
Experienced buyers with mechanical knowledge and a willingness to accept risk.
6. Private Sellers
Buying from private sellers can offer a lower price, but also carries more risk.
Description
Purchasing directly from the owner typically means a lower price, however, buyers lack consumer protection and after-sales support.
Pros
- Potentially lower prices.
Cons
- Limited consumer protection.
- Requires more due diligence.
- Less recourse if issues arise after purchase.
Who It’s Best For
Buyers who are confident in their ability to assess a vehicle and willing to take on more risk.

10. Fleet Vehicle Sales
Companies that maintain large vehicle fleets will also often sell them at the end of their service lives. These vehicles can provide value.
Description
These firms, such as rental car companies, often sell vehicles that have been routinely serviced.
Pros
- May have detailed maintenance records.
- Can often find good bargains.
Cons
- Vehicles may have higher mileage.
- Selection is often limited.
Who It’s Best For
Those comfortable with higher mileage cars and looking for good value.

Q: How can I estimate the value of a used car?
A: Online valuation tools provide estimates based on make, model, mileage, and condition. Research comparable listings to see how your target vehicle compares to similar options in the market.
Q: What are some tips for negotiating the price of a used car?
A: Research the vehicle's market value, be prepared to walk away, highlight any defects, and be polite but firm. Having pre-approved financing can also strengthen your position during negotiations.
Q: What important documents should I review when buying a used car?
A: Review the vehicle history report, service records, warranty information (if available), and the sales contract. Ensure all details are accurate before finalizing the purchase. You should also check the vehicle's title and registration.
